BirthdayList2HTML v1.0

last update: 1st April 2007
Latest Documentation / zip / sit
Database name:ContactsDB-PAdd
Database Creator:PAdd
Database Type:DATA
Type:commercial

A Java Desktop Application to export the birthdaylist of the Contacts-PAdd.pdb to a HTML file.

latest change:

This is a Java Desktop Application for MAC, Windows, Linux and all Plattforms supporting Java 1.1.8 or better.
To run this software you need a Java Runtime Environment (JRE) or Java Development Kit (JDK).

You have to install a Jave Runtime Invironment like it is distributed by SUN, IBM or Apple. Up to now it has no GUI. It is a comand line driven utility. For Apple you can use Tools like JShell or JBindery to run the Application from the shell.

You want to share your Contacts with anybody without Hotsync your palm? That piece of software ist the solution.

A Desktop Application written in Java to export the internal ContactsDB-PAdd (Creator: PAdd, Type: DATA) of the Palm to HTML Files, that can be viewed with the browser of your choice. There will be one File for each Categorie with the contacts in it.

The second kind of File created is the xx_Details.html. That file contains the details for each contact. The eMail and web addresse are converted to links and can reached with a single click.

Deleted records will not be listed.

The input file is not the address.DAT File of the Palm Desktop Application. If you try that file as input, there will a Exception thrown.

There are several Tools to save the ContactsDB-PAdd.pdb to your Desktop (like pilot-link (Linux), pilot-xfer (Windows), BackupBuddy, Sync Buddy (Windows/MAC) )

It will work with all PalmOS™ Versions, as long the format of the CalendarDB-PDat.pdb has not been changed (PalmOS Version 5.0).

Repeating events with no end date will be expanded at least to the last non repeating event.



Syntax:

using a JDK (Java Development Environment), must be one command-line:

  • java -cp BirthdayList2HTML.jar STARTER BirthdayList2HTML ContactsDB-PAdd.pdb OutputPathWereTheFilesAreWrittenTo

If you have just installed the JRE (Java Runtime environment):

  • jre -cp BirthdayList2HTML.jar STARTER BirthdayList2HTML ContactsDB-PAdd.pdb OutputPathWereTheFilesAreWrittenTo

Be careful, the Java Runtime environment is case sensitve.

This is a sample how the generated BirthdayList.html page look like.

created on 01.04.2007 10:45:42 with
BirthdayList2HTMLDemo
written by Juergen.Schwister@gmx.net
http://home.vr-web.de/~jSwi

Januar

So, 1 Jan 2006 Gxxx, Gxxxx
So, 1 Jan 2006 Yxxxx, Mxxxx
Mo, 2 Jan 2006 Hxxx, Mxxxxx
Mo, 2 Jan 2006 Lxxx, Txxx
Di, 7 Jan 1941 Sxxxx, Axxx...

Februar

So, 1 Feb 2006 Bxxx, Mxxxx

Tested on Palm OS 5.x.

Any distribution of that Software via CD-ROM, Internet or other media without the permission of the author is not allowed.

This Software is Shareware. You have to buy a License to use it. If you register you will recieve the latest version with the latest enhancements as via eMail. You will recieve further updates via eMail.

The latest version is only available for registered user.

Refer to the Document for the Lisence Agreement.

Before you buy the full software, please make sure that BirthdayList2HTMLDemo will work on your platform.

These applications are distributed as archives files. To extract the original files from an archive, you can use WinZip (.zip) for Windows or StuffIt Expander (.sit) for Macs.

Any comments are appreciated.

Kind regards

Juergen Schwister


wish list

Known bugs

History


by Jürgen Schwister @ http://www.jSwi.de